Sri Louise

 
 

Sri Louise was originally introduced to Hatha yoga at the Jivamukti center in NYC, where she cites Allison West as her first and most influential teacher. Sri is an inspirational teacher in her own right, who has been devoted to her practice for the last 17 years and has been teaching for 16.

Sri lived and studied extensively in India from 1998-2000. It was there that she met her teacher Swami Dayananda Sarasvati, under whose spiritual tutelage she studies Vedanta, Samskrtam and Vedic Heritage.

Sri is greatly inspired by the literary mythology of Hinduism, the healing system of Ayurveda and by the religious fervor of bhakti/devotion. She is however, most faithful to the vision of the self as revealed through the Upanisads.

Sri Louise is the visionary behind and the resident yogini of the Underground Yoga Parlour for Self-Knowledge and Social Justice in San Francisco where she teaches on-going classes in Hatha Yoga, Sanskrit chanting and the Bhagavad Gita.

The Parlour is deeply concerned with the preservation of dharma and promotes spiritual activism for social change.
